What we want

The Postdoctoral Research Associate is responsible for conducting research in Organic/Polymer Chemistry. Also responsible for writing, developing research proposals, and helping with graduate student mentoring and group organization. Responsibilities:

  • Conduct Research in Organic Chemistry - Conducting research in Organic/Polymer Chemistry. Participate in analyzing and disseminating data results as part of participation in group meetings, prepare manuscripts, periodic reports, scientific papers/presentations.
  • Presentations and Meetings - Make presentations of results at group meetings and other appropriate venues.  Provide advice and assistance to other laboratory team members, act as a mentor to students. 
  • Research Enhancement and Development - Attend scientific meetings and seminars for research enhancement.  Keep up to date on scientific research via reading of literature, etc. Participating in writing grant proposals. Maintain laboratory instrumentation and follow applicable safety standards. Performs other duties as assigned.
